If you, or someone you know is in immediate danger, contact the police on 999
Domestic Violence (Women)
If you are an adult victim of domestic violence contact:
The Freephone 24 Hour National Domestic Violence Helpline 0808 2000 247 (Run by Women’s Aid and Refuge)
For Refuge information: www.refuge.org.uk
For Women’s Aid information: www.womensaid.org.uk
Domestic Violence (Men)
If you are a male victim of domestic violence contact:
Men’s Advice Line: 0808 801 0327 (please note this line is only available during office hours Monday to Friday)
For Men’s Advice Line information: www.mensadviceline.org.uk
Children
If you are a child in need of help:
ChildLine: 0800 1111 or www.childline.org.uk
If you are an adult worried about a child:
The NSPCC Helpline: 0808 800 5000 or email help@nspcc.org.uk
Animals
If you are fleeing domestic violence and need pet fostering services click here
If you are worried about an animal:
RSPCA: 0300 1234 999 or www.rspca.org.uk
General
If you need someone to talk to contact:
The Samaritans: 08457 90 90 90 or www.samaritans.org
Victim Support: 0845 30 30 900 (NOT 24 hours) or www.victimsupport.org.uk
